HTML has been around since the early 1990s and HTML 4 since 1995. We had been waiting a verrry long time for a version update and finally in 2008 HTML 5 was born. Unfortunately, it wasn't until 2010 when browsers like Google's Chrome and Mozilla's Firefox started incorporating the features of the HTML 5 draft into their browsers.
Our developers have been studying the draft and are excited to finally be able to put it to use. The new HTML 5 standard is still a work in progress but the features that are available now bring a whole new dimension to the internet. HTML 5 allows us to use <audio>, <video>, <section>, <article>, <header>, <nav> and <canvas> tags to create a user interface and experience that will reach most everyone without requiring addons, codecs or any other proprietary software that would otherwise limit our audience.
HTML 5 still relies on CSS and JavaScript to bring out the full potential of the web but has given us a lot of tools to organize and deliver information efficiently and effectively.

With the latest round of web browser releases, CSS3 has been widely adopted. Most browsers, including Microsoft Internet Explorer 9, now support most all CSS3 features. CSS is the standard that determines how items are styled on a webpage. CSS3 introduces new ways to select HTML Elements as well as new fancier styles to set to those elements.
CSS3 enables designers to incorporate gradients, shadows, reflections, rotations and many other style elements that previously took advanced programming and unconventional techniques to produce.
